The good: The pork chop was amazing! Tender, juicy and the light maple glaze was outstanding. The place is very nice, well decorated. Loved how it is decorated with empty wine bottles and boxes. The bad: The service! Super slow, terribly slow. We got a free tiramisu to go to compensate for the terrible service. And then, the other food items we ordered. The octopus was tough, undercooked, supposedly had some pineapple but couldn't find anywhere. They offer bread with olive oil and a balsamic jelly to start, but neither stood out. The jelly was just weird, have had better olive oils and bread was dry. Cacio e Pepe was authentic but lacking some flavor, not bad but not great either. Tiramisu, huge disappointment, served on a cup, instead of a plate; could have used more 'bread' and coffe, too much mascarpone and needed more balance.
